This Team Specifically deals with- These vacancies are for G7 Litigators in HMRC Legal Group in the Tax Litigation Function within the Litigation Directorate. Specifically, the vacancies are in the First-tier Tribunal Litigation and Strategic & Counter Avoidance Litigation teams. Successful candidates may be offered a position in either of these teams. The successful applicants will work with team colleagues to deliver an effective and professional litigation service that supports and continuously improves the work of compliance, whilst safeguarding the rights of taxpayers and the reputation of HMRC. This will include representing HMRC at the First-tier Tax Tribunal (FTT), liaising with Decision Makers, Review Officers and Policy specialists whilst also championing HMRC’s commitment to customer focus, continuous professional development, equality & diversity and health & safety. G7 Litigators will be expected to develop a high level of knowledge, skills and understanding and work as part of a fast-paced Litigation team but may also be asked to support colleagues in other parts of HMRC Legal Group and the wider HMRC. Advocacy is an important part of being a litigator and successful candidates will be expected to advocate in the Tribunal. G7 Litigators are also expected to lead on projects, including group litigation and wider pieces of work which support HMRC Legal Group and the wider HMRC. Specific duties include: Working a wide range of standard and complex / challenging tax appeals that require an in-depth analysis of the issues and the ability to be able to research and interpret the relevant legislation underpinning the decision. An ability to understand and interpret large amounts of information, drawing conclusions on litigation strategy and legal risk. Making detailed written submissions to the Tribunal outlining HMRC’s case. Presenting hearings at the FTT (in person or via video) and/or supporting colleagues who are presenting at the FTT. Undertaking application hearings before the FTT. Working to and complying with Tribunal Directions. Ensuring the Decision Maker is kept up to date at all times, especially if they are to be called as a witness. Checking the Decision Maker’s witness statements. Identifying and collating bundles of evidence for hearings and managing bundle preparation. Attending case conferences, face to face and by telephone. Liaison with and coordination of paralegal support. Robust organisation and management of litigation caseload including file management, management information systems and processes. Skills and Qualifications
Essential Skills
- For this post you must be a confident and skilled tax professional or litigator including:
- 1. A relevant tax or legal qualification (defined below)
- AND 2. Suitable experience in handling challenging and complex litigation or tax issues that demonstrates capability for this role.
- Qualifications: A legal qualification and be already qualified as a solicitor, barrister, chartered legal executive, or have completed LPC, SQE 1 and 2 or BPTC/BVC (or equivalent in Scotland or Northern Ireland) or
- A tax qualification (CTA/AIIT etc.) or internal HMRC tax qualification (Direct or Indirect Tax) at level of TSP or predecessor qualification.
